The story behind Operator Please's formation could have been a perfect plot for a teen movie.
One talented misfit, annoyed at her high school's battle of the bands being won by the popular kids every year, rounds up four fellow talented misfits of differing ages. The five of them spend their lunch breaks practicing and forming friendships despite none of them previously knowing each other from a bar of soap.
The band's five members -- Amandah Wilkinson on vocals, Ashley McConnell on bass, Sarah-Jane Gardiner on keyboards, Tim Commandeur on drums, and Taylor Henderson on violin -- released their debut album, <a href="spotify:album:7v5RBuKqBYKMypK3C7Uf16" data-name="Yes Yes Vindictive">Yes Yes Vindictive</a> in 2007.
The catchy single "<a href="spotify:track:0ir2oAMNqklGn60XP4Pgeu" data-name="Just A Song About Ping Pong">Just A Song About Ping Pong</a>" became Australian radio stations' most-added song and was nominated for two ARIA Awards, including Best Pop Release and Breakthrough Artist, winning in the second category. It was also voted number 27 in that year's national JJJ Hottest 100 poll. The band's second album, <a href="spotify:album:5Puvnt7lAt5ehbfZAN5haL" data-name="Gloves">Gloves</a>, arrived in 2010.
